Finding the question and importantly finding the right question is a step towards finding the right answer.
As Albert Einstein once said, “If I had an hour to solve a problem and my life depended on the solution, I would spend the first 55 minutes determining the proper question to ask… for once I know the proper question, I could solve the problem in less than five minutes.”
For a business, the objective can be anything and we can identify our objective once we start questioning the things. In a business, there exist multiple types of streams and there is always a scope of optimization in each stream.
